    Didn't look at the products in great detail, but I'd go for the one with the longest guarantee. I replaced a 2 year old kitchen tap earlier this year that only had a one year guarantee from B&Q. It started dripping, I couldn't buy replacement cartridges yet they still sell the same taps!


    The replacement I bought has a 5 year guarantee which I've stapled to the receipt.
